Melvin Romanoff
Melvin Romanoff was a physical chemist and corrosion engineer who specialized and wrote books about underground and soil corrosion. He worked for many years at the National Bureau of standards. His tenure at The National Bureau of Standards later renamed the National Institute of Standards and Technology was from 1937 to 1970. He was inducted into the hall of fame in 1995. For many years, NACE, the National Association of Corrosion Engineers, now NACE International presented a Melvin Romanoff award in his honor. Work at the National Bureau of Standards The Underground Corrosion of Steel Piling was originally written as a collection of papers as Monograph 58, for the National Bureau of standards. One of the two authors was Melvin Romanoff. After his death in October 1970 it was superseded by Monograph 158 and dedicated in his honor. It was published March 1972. National Institute Of Standards And Technology
The National Institute of Standards and Technology (NIST) is an agency of the United States Department of Commerce whose mission is to promote American innovation and industrial competitiveness. NIST's activities are organized into physical science laboratory programs that include nanoscale science and technology, engineering, information technology, neutron research, material measurement, and physical measurement. From 1901 to 1988, the agency was named the National Bureau of Standards. History Background The Articles of Confederation, ratified by the colonies in 1781, provided: The United States in Congress assembled shall also have the sole and exclusive right and power of regulating the alloy and value of coin struck by their own authority, or by that of the respective states—fixing the standards of weights and measures throughout the United States. NACE International
The Association for Materials Protection and Performance (AMPP), is a professional association focused on the protection of assets and performance of materials. AMPP was created when NACE International and SSPC the Society for Protective Coatings merged in 2021. AMPP is active in more than 130 countries and has more than 40,000 members. AMPP is headquartered in the U.S. with offices in Houston, Texas and Pittsburgh, Pennsylvania. Additional offices are located in the U.K., China, Malaysia, Brazil, and Saudi Arabia with a training center in Dubai. Eulogy
A eulogy (from , ''eulogia'', Classical Greek, ''eu'' for "well" or "true", ''logia'' for "words" or "text", together for "praise") is a speech or writing in praise of a person or persons, especially one who recently died or retired, or as a term of endearment. Eulogies may be given as part of funeral services. In the US, they take place in a funeral home during or after a wake; in the UK, they are said during the service, typically at a crematorium or place of worship, before the wake. In the US, some denominations either discourage or do not permit eulogies at services to maintain respect for traditions. Eulogies can also praise people who are still alive. Corrosion
Corrosion is a natural process that converts a refined metal into a more chemically stable oxide. It is the gradual deterioration of materials (usually a metal) by chemical or electrochemical reaction with their environment. Corrosion engineering is the field dedicated to controlling and preventing corrosion. In the most common use of the word, this means electrochemical oxidation of metal in reaction with an oxidant such as oxygen, hydrogen or hydroxide. Rusting, the formation of iron oxides, is a well-known example of electrochemical corrosion. This type of damage typically produces oxide(s) or salt(s) of the original metal and results in a distinctive orange colouration. Corrosion can also occur in materials other than metals, such as ceramics or polymers, although in this context, the term "degradation" is more common. Michael Faraday
Michael Faraday (; 22 September 1791 – 25 August 1867) was an English scientist who contributed to the study of electromagnetism and electrochemistry. His main discoveries include the principles underlying electromagnetic induction, diamagnetism and electrolysis. Although Faraday received little formal education, he was one of the most influential scientists in history. It was by his research on the magnetic field around a conductor carrying a direct current that Faraday established the concept of the electromagnetic field in physics. Faraday also established that magnetism could affect rays of light and that there was an underlying relationship between the two phenomena.. the 1911 Encyclopædia Britannica. He similarly discovered the principles of electromagnetic induction, diamagnetism, and the laws of electrolysis. Ulick Richardson Evans
Ulick Richardson Evans (31 March 1889 – 3 April 1980) was a British chemist who specialised in metal corrosion. Life He was born in Wimbledon, London and educated at Marlborough College (1902–1907) and King's College, Cambridge (1907–1911). He carried out research on electrochemistry at Wiesbaden and London until interrupted by the First World War, during which he served in the Army. After the war he returned to Cambridge, where he carried out research on metal corrosion and oxidation for the rest of his working life, helping to develop quantitative and scientific laws of corrosion and writing over 200 scientific papers in the process, as well as several books. Elected to the Royal Society in 1949, his citation stated that he was "one of the leading authorities on metallic corrosion. Marcel Pourbaix
Marcel Pourbaix (16 September 1904 – 28 September 1998) was a Belgian chemist and pianist. He performed his most well known research at the University of Brussels, studying corrosion. His biggest achievement is the derivation of potential-pH, better known as “ Pourbaix Diagrams”. Pourbaix Diagrams are thermodynamic charts constructed using the Nernst equation and visualize the relationship between possible phases of a system, bounded by lines representing the reactions that transport between them. They can be read much like a phase diagram. In 1963, Pourbaix produced "Atlas of Electrochemical Equilibria", which contains potential-pH diagrams for all elements known at the time. Pourbaix and his collaborators began preparing the work in the early 1950s. Mars G Fontana
Mars Guy Fontana was a corrosion engineer, professor of Metallurgical Engineering at Ohio State University. He was born April 6, 1910 in Iron Mountain, Michigan and died February 29, 1988. Education and other work Mars Guy Fontana graduated with a Bachelor of Science followed by a Master of Science and then awarded a Doctor of Philosophy in the field of metallurgical engineering from the University of Michigan. He was known as a researcher/engineer who added to the field of knowledge in the fairly specialized area of corrosion and its various applications in engineering – corrosion engineering. As well as writing numerous papers he wrote the textbook ''Corrosion Engineering'' which was first published in 1967 ; there have been a number of updated editions since then. This book has been used as the primary textbook and recommended reading for at least one highly ranked University masters degree course. Corrosion Engineering
Corrosion engineering is an engineering specialty that applies scientific, technical, engineering skills, and knowledge of natural laws and physical resources to design and implement materials, structures, devices, systems, and procedures to manage corrosion. From a holistic perspective, corrosion is the phenomenon of metals returning to the state they are found in nature. The driving force that causes metals to corrode is a consequence of their temporary existence in metallic form. To produce metals starting from naturally occurring minerals and ores, it is necessary to provide a certain amount of energy, e.g. Iron ore in a blast furnace. It is therefore thermodynamically inevitable that these metals when exposed to various environments would revert to their state found in nature. Corrosion and corrosion engineering thus involves a study of chemical kinetics, thermodynamics, electrochemistry and materials science.
